Does Pine Sol keep flies away outside?

Author: Lillian Kuhn  |  Last update: Friday, June 27, 2025

Yes, Pine-Sol can keep flies away from your deck. “Products that contain natural oils like pine oil can repel flies,” chemistry professor Bill Carroll says. Despite Pine-Sol no longer containing actual pine oil, “it does contain limonene, which is a component of pine oil” Carroll says.

Will Pine Sol repel flies?

Yes, Pine Sol works as a fly repellent. Flies hate the scent of pine oil, and although they don't use real pine oil in Pine Sol anymore, it still has the pine scent, which repels flies. You can pour it onto your patio, pool, deck, or anywhere you want, and then wash it off after about five minutes.

Does Dawn dish soap get rid of flies?

Does Vinegar, Dish Soap, Essential Oils Repel Flies? Vinegar attracts, not repels flies; however, a container with vinegar and dish soap will function as an attractant trap as the vinegar lures flies to enter the trap and the dish soap will cause the flies to sink and die.

How to make homemade fly repellent?

To make this repellent spray, you'll need ¼ cup of witch hazel, ¼ cup of apple cider vinegar, and 30-60 drops of eucalyptus essential oil. Once you have all the ingredients, mix the witch hazel with the apple cider vinegar. Shake well, and then add the eucalyptus oil drops.

Why do flies not like pine sol?

Like many fly sprays, Pine Sol contains a stinky plant pine oil – pine. Flies hate it. Don't use Pine Sol straight from the bottle, though. To make your Pine Sol fly repellant mix ⅓ water, ⅓ vinegar, and ⅓ Original Scent Pine Sol.

How to use pine sol for flies?

Create a fly and wasp repellent.

This DIY pest repellant should be a staple in the Southern home. Pour equal parts water and Pine-Sol in a spray bottle to spritz on outdoor furniture, the deck, and indoor areas where flies are most likely to flock, such as kitchen countertops.
